Our Work
Animal Advocacy & Food Transition is a European advocacy organisation working at the intersection of animal welfare and food systems, influencing policymaking with the aim of improving the lives of farmed animals and driving the transition towards healthier, more ethical food systems.
Who we are
AAFT is an independent advocacy organisation bringing together legal and policy expertise, scientific evidence and cross-sector collaboration to advance animal protection and food system reform in Europe.
What we do
We use legal, policy and advocacy expertise to influence policymaking in the public interest, ensuring that animal protection, scientific evidence and ethical considerations shape the future of Europe’s food system.
